Cisplatin

Information is sourced from publicly available references. The information is for educational purpose of healthcare professionals and we are not liable for any loss or damage.
Indications/Uses
Palliative treatment of metastatic non-seminomatous germ cell carcinoma, advanced-stage refractory ovarian & bladder carcinoma, & refractory squamous cell carcinoma of the head & neck, as monotherapy or in combination w/ other chemotherapeutic agents. May be employed in addition to other modalities (eg, radiotherapy or surgery).
Dosage/Direction for Use
IV Adult & childn Monotherapy: 50-100 mg/m2 as single infusion every 3-4 wk or 15-20 mg/m2 daily infusion for 5 days every 3-4 wk. Administer infusion over 1-2 hr, longer infusion time of 6-8 hr may decrease GI & renal toxicities.
Contraindications
History of hypersensitivity to cisplatin or other platinum-containing compd. Hearing disorders. Bone marrow depression. Generalised infections. Renal impairment. Pregnancy & lactation.
MIMS Class
Cytotoxic Chemotherapy
ATC Classification
L01XA01 - cisplatin ; Belongs to the class of platinum-containing antineoplastic agents. Used in the treatment of cancer.
